Best place to stay in Philly
I stayed at a wonderful historic place owned by the National Park Service. It was once owned by a good friend of Ben Franklin's. We could walk a lot of places from it.
http://www.bedandbreakfast.com/pennsylvania-philadelphia-thomas-bond-house.html
I have also stayed at another historic house in the heart of the city where you could walk to most places:
http://www.bedandbreakfast.com/pennsylvania-philadelphia-morris-house-hotel.html#img-7
I prefer places with character as they provide the best memories.
Gino's is a lot of fun for a cheese steak. It's on the other side of the city, so you might want to drive to it. We did. Philly is full of good restaurants. We went to an Afghan one that everyone loved. We also got an excellent cheese steak, better than Gino's, at a pub not far down from Independence Hall on Chestnut Street.
I would suggest walking through the Besty Ross House which is near Independence Park, and taking a carriage ride through the historic district. We learned a lot from our driver who really knew his history and made it interesting.

Re: Best place to stay in Philly
Loews Philadelphia. It has a pool.
A ten minute walk to the historic district.
Right across the street from the Reading Terminal Market... a foodie's paradise.
The art museum is on the other side of town. We walked the 2 miles and stopped for lunch 1/2 way there.
